Effects of TCM on rats with PLGC based on regulating gastric mucosal microflora

Observe the intervention of TCM Prescription on rats with precancerous lesion of gastric cancer (PLGC) as well as its regulation on gastric mucosal microflora and inflammatory factors, and to explore the pharmacodynamic mechanism of TCM Formula. The rats were divided into blank control group (BCG), low, medium and high dose groups of TCM Prescription (LDG, MDG, HDG), and natural recovery group (NRG) at random. The rats in traditional Chinese medicine (TCM) were given corresponding doses of TCM Formula, while the rats in NRG and BCG with the equivalent distilled water for 12 weeks. After that, gastric mucosa samples of rats were collected to observe the general and pathological changes of gastric mucosa, the changes of gastric mucosal microflora were detected by 16S rDNA amplicon sequencing, and the inflammatory factors were analyzed by cytokine antibody microarray and western blotting. The results suggest that compared with the BCG, the pathology of gastric mucosa and gastric mucosal microflora and inflammatory factors in rats with PLGC have changed significantly, while TCM Formula effectively improved them, especially the MDG and HDG. Compared with the NRG, the abundance of probiotics such as Lactobacillus were increased, while the pathogens such as Proteobacteria and Pseudomonas were decreased, the relative contents of IL-2, IL-4, IL-13 and MCP-1 in gastric mucosa were decreased. Moreover, it can up regulate the DNA-binding transcriptional regulator, ABC-type multidrug transport system, and related enzymes, and affect the signal pathways such as Viral protein interaction with cytokine and cytokine receptor, T cell receptor signaling pathway significantly, which can promote drug absorption and utilization and repair damaged gastric mucosa. The study confirmed that TCM Prescription can treat rats with PLGC by regulating gastric mucosal microflora and inflammatory factors.
